Key Design Considerations for a 11 Foot Skiff

Before you begin, it’s crucial to understand the design elements that make an 11 foot aluminum skiff functional, safe, and efficient on the water. Let’s break down the most important aspects:

Hull Shape

The hull is the heart of your skiff. Most 11 foot aluminum skiffs utilize a flat-bottom or slightly V-shaped hull for maximum stability in calm to moderate conditions. This design allows for easy beaching, shallow draft, and makes the boat more forgiving for beginners.

Beam (Width)

The beam, or width of the boat, affects stability and load capacity. A wider beam provides more stability but may reduce speed and increase drag. Typical beams for 11 foot skiffs range from 4 to 5 feet.

Freeboard (Side Height)

Freeboard determines how well the boat handles rough water and prevents splashing. Ensure your plans specify enough freeboard for your typical usage.

Transom Design

The transom—the rear wall of the skiff—needs to accommodate your planned outboard motor size or support rowing oarlocks. A reinforced transom is vital for safety and longevity.

Weight Capacity

Ensure your plans specify the skiff’s maximum load capacity, including passengers, gear, and motor weight. Overloading can compromise safety and performance.

Choosing the Right Aluminum

Not all aluminum is created equal. For boat building, marine-grade aluminum alloys such as 5052-H32 or 5086-H32 are preferred for their superior corrosion resistance, weldability, and strength. The typical thickness for an 11 foot skiff’s hull panels is between 1.5mm and 2.5mm, balancing weight with durability.

Why Marine-Grade?

  • Corrosion Resistance: Marine-grade alloys withstand constant exposure to water and salt.
  • Structural Integrity: They provide the strength needed to endure waves, impacts, and years of use.
  • Workability: Easier to cut, bend, and weld compared to harder alloys.

Step-by-Step Guide to Building Your 11 Foot Aluminum Skiff

Every build is unique, but the process for constructing an 11 foot aluminum skiff from plans generally follows these stages:

1. Review and Prepare Your Plans

Study your chosen 11 foot aluminum skiff plans thoroughly. Familiarize yourself with the cut list, assembly order, and any special notes or techniques recommended by the designer. Make copies of diagrams for reference in your workspace.

2. Source and Prepare Materials

Purchase marine-grade aluminum sheets and all specified hardware. Cut panels to size according to your plans, carefully labeling each piece. Deburr all edges for safety.

3. Assemble the Hull Panels

Lay out the bottom and side panels on a flat work surface or temporary frame. Use clamps to ensure precise alignment. Pre-drill or mark holes for rivets or welding spots as directed.

4. Attach the Transom, Bulkheads, and Frames

Install the transom and any interior bulkheads or frames. This step is crucial for maintaining the skiff’s shape and structural rigidity. Double-check all measurements before fastening.

5. Fasten Panels Together

Fasten panels using marine-grade rivets or by welding, according to your plan’s specifications. Work gradually from one end of the skiff to the other, checking alignment as you go. Seal all seams with marine sealant for added watertightness if riveted.

6. Install the Interior Features

Add benches, flooring, or storage compartments. This is your opportunity to customize the layout for fishing, carrying cargo, or comfortable seating. All installed features should be securely fastened and designed for the marine environment.

7. Prepare the Skiff for Finishing

Check all joints and seams for gaps or rough edges. Sand or file as needed. Wash the hull to remove grease or debris prior to painting or applying non-skid surfaces.
